Preserving the Charm: How to Maintain Exotic Metal Candle Lanterns

 

Exotic metal candle lanterns are prized for their intricate designs and the unique ambiance they create. However, to retain their charm and ensure longevity, proper maintenance is crucial. This blog post will guide you through the important steps to care for your lanterns, from regular cleaning and protection against weather to addressing minor repairs.

 

Regular Cleaning: The First Step of Maintenance

The first step in maintaining your exotic metal candle lanterns is regular cleaning. Dust, dirt, and candle residue can accumulate over time, diminishing the luster of your lanterns. To clean, remove any candles or glass panels (if possible) and gently dust the lantern with a soft brush.

For a deeper clean, a mild soapy water solution can be used. Apply the solution with a soft cloth, ensuring to reach into the lantern's intricate designs. Rinse with clean water and thoroughly dry the lantern to prevent moisture-induced damage.

 

Protection Against Weather: An Essential Practice

While these lanterns are designed for outdoor use, they're still susceptible to weather damage. Extended exposure to harsh weather conditions like rain, snow, or strong sun can lead to tarnishing or rusting.

To prevent weather-related damage, consider applying a protective sealant suitable for metal surfaces. This sealant forms a protective barrier against moisture and UV rays, preserving the lantern's finish.

If your area experiences severe weather conditions, it's a good idea to bring your lanterns indoors. This precaution can help extend the life of your lanterns and maintain their aesthetic appeal.

 

Addressing Minor Repairs: A Guide to Lantern Longevity

Despite your best efforts, lanterns may sometimes show signs of wear or damage, like small rust spots or loose parts. Regular inspections will help identify these issues early, allowing you to address them promptly.

Rust can be gently scrubbed off using a wire brush or fine-grit sandpaper. After removing the rust, apply a rust-inhibiting primer and paint to prevent recurrence. If any parts of the lantern are loose or broken, they may be re-attached or fixed using a suitable adhesive. Always make sure to use materials that are weather-resistant to ensure durability.

 

Proper Candle Use: A Precautionary Note

Using the right candles and handling them properly is another aspect of lantern maintenance. Always use candles that fit comfortably within the lantern, without touching the sides. Overlarge candles could heat the metal excessively, leading to damage.

When lighting or extinguishing the candle, avoid dropping matchsticks or leaving burnt-out wicks in the lantern, as this could lead to soot accumulation. Regularly trim the wick to reduce soot and ensure a cleaner burn.
